/*** Usage of filter class ****/
ListFilter filter = new ListFilter(strSomeFilter);
File fLister = new File(strSomeFilePath);
for (ls = fLister.list(filter), i = 0; ls != null && i < ls.length;
i++){
System.out.println(ls[i]); // some code to display them back in
an html page
}
/**** The filter class ****/
import java.io.FilenameFilter;
import java.io.File;
class ListFilter implements FilenameFilter{
String strFilter;
public ListFilter(String strFilter){
this.strFilter = strFilter;
}
public boolean accept(File dir, String name){
return (name.startsWith(strFilter)); // filters at start of filename
// return (name.endsWith(strFilter)); // filters at the end of the
filename
}
}
